The police in Kaçanik found three bags of marijuana in the garbage, two suspects were arrested

Over 17 kilograms of a narcotic substance suspected to be marijuana have been seized by the Kosovo Police in Kaçanik, while two people have been arrested on suspicion of involvement in illegal narcotics activities.

According to the police announcement on Facebook, the case happened yesterday around 5:30 p.m., when the investigators of the Police Station in Kaçanik tried to stop a car for inspection, but its driver managed to evade them temporarily. police detention.

“Then various police units manage to locate the car and stop it. The police, specifically the police investigators from the Narcotics Trafficking Investigation Directorate Unit (DHTN)- Ferizaj, while checking the road from which the car was suspected to have left, found three bags of a substance that is suspected to be a narcotic substance of the marijuana type dumped in a garbage area. The narcotic substance is suspected to have been thrown from the car that had evaded police detention”, says the Police, Klankosova.tv broadcasts.

The police announced that the total weight of the confiscated substance is 17 kilograms and 834.6 grams. As part of the investigation, other relevant evidence was also seized.

“On suspicion of involvement in the criminal offense of ‘Unauthorized purchase, possession, distribution and sale of narcotics, psychotropic and analogous substances’, two suspects were arrested: F.K., (year of birth 1961, male citizen of the Republic of Albania) and A.C., (year of birth 2001, male citizen of the Republic of Macedonia) of the North).

The guardian prosecutor of PTH Ferizaj was notified and the case was handled in coordination with him. By decision of the prosecutor, the two suspects were sent to detention for up to 48 hours”, says PK./Klankosova.tv
